Command Post Vehicle

The Command Post Vehicle is a fully enclosed metallic container mounted on a BEML High Mobility Vehicle (HMV) T-815 27 ER 96 28 300 8×8 1R/50T(Euro-II) vehicle. Command Post Vehicle is authorized to Reconnaissance and Support Battalions of Mechanised Infantry for controlling the surveillance grid, collection of surveillance inputs from radars, collation of data and its dissemination. The Command Post vehicle will be required to operation along with Mechanised Forces and therefore needs to combine essential operational requisites of mobility, protection and communication.

BEML HMV RR 4x4

BEML HMV RR 4×4 high mobility vehicle is used for GS role in Indian Army. This is an all terrain vehicle intended for transport of personnel and having a carrying capacity of 8500 kg on road & 5000 kg in off-road conditions. The 10 speed gear box is of synchromesh type except for first and reverse speeds.

BEML HMV RR 6x6 (RHD)

BEML HMV RR 6×6 (RHD) high mobility vehicle is used for GS role in Indian Army. This is an all terrain vehicle intended for transport of personnel and is having a payload capacity of 10500 kgs. The vehicle is used for towing trailers on public roads upto 65,000 kgs and in off road conditions trailer weighing upto 16,000 kgs. The equipment is provided with a winch for self recovery and recovery of other vehicles.

Also the vehicle is provided with centralized tyre inflation system inside the cabin which enables inflation / deflation of tyres depending on terrain conditions.

BEML HMV ER 8x8 Vehicle

BEML HMV ER 8×8 is an all terrain vehicle used for mounting superstructures such as RADAR systems, Bridge laying system in Indian Army.

The vehicle is also used for transport of personnel and is having a payload capacity of 12000 kg. The vehicle is used for towing trailers on public roads upto 65,000 kg and in off road conditions trailer weighing upto 16000 kg. The equipment is provided with a winch for self- recovery and recovery of other vehicles.

Also the vehicle is provided with centralized tyre inflation system inside the cabin which enables inflation / deflation of tyres depending on terrain conditions.

BEML HMV ET 8x8 - Tank Transporter

BEML HMV ET 8×8 is an all terrain vehicle mainly used for tank transporter role in Indian Army. The vehicle is also used for transport of personnel and is having a payload capacity of 11750 kg. The vehicle is used for towing trailers on public roads up to 1,00,000 kg and in off road conditions trailer weighing up to 25000 kg.

The equipment is provided with a winch for self recovery and loading of dead tanks on to the trailer. Also the vehicle is provided with centralized tyre inflation / deflation system inside the cabin which enables inflation / deflation of tyres depending on terrain conditions.

BEML HMV ER (L) 8x8 Vehicle

BEML HMV ER (L) 8×8 is an all terrain vehicle with a long wheel base which is specially designed for longer superstructures. The vehicle is having payload capacity of 16000 kg.

The vehicle is provided with centralized tyre inflation system inside the cabin which enables inflation / deflation of tyres depending on terrain conditions.

BEML HMV 10x10 Vehicle

BEML HMV 10×10 is an all terrain vehicle used for hauling long loads such as missile transportation for Indian army with payload capacity of 19900 Kg. The equipment is provided with hydraulically operated self- recovery winch and Air-conditioned cabin and ABS system. The vehicle is equipped with centralized tyre inflation system inside the cabin operated on the move.

BEML HMV 12x12 Vehicle

BEML HMV 12×12 is a seven speed automatic transmission, all terrain vehicle used for hauling long loads such as missile transportation for. Indian army with payload capacity of 33,100 Kg. The equipment is provided with hydraulically operated self recovery winch and Air-conditioned cabin and ABS system. The vehicle is equipped with centralized tyre inflation system inside the cabin operated on the move.

Sarvatra

Bridge System

SARVATRA is the longest multi-span mobile bridge. With individual spans of 15m, this equipment can bridge wet and dry gaps upto 75m. SARVATRA is designed for MLC-70 load class, capable of negotiation of all vehicles including MBT ARJUN.

SARVATRA offers versatile bridging solutions and can therefore be used for variety of applications.

Pinaka Launchers

The PINAKA multi barrel rocket launching system is all weather, indirect fire, free flight artillery rocket system. It delivers accurate and massive fire power at a high rate over extended ranges. A battery of 6 launchers can fire a salvo of 72 rockets in 44 seconds. Over 7.2 tones of payload in the form of lethal warheads can be delivered upto a range of 38 kms and can effectively neutralize a target area of 1000 mm x 800 mm. The complete system comprises the following:

    • Loader cum Replenishment Vehicle 
    • Replenishment Vehicle
    • Launcher Vehicle
    • Command Post
  • Apart from the above, the system comprises of Fire Direction Radar (FDR), DIGICORA MET Radar, Fire control computer (FCC) and Rocket system with various war heads and fuses. The basic chassis used for the above is BEML-TATRA 27ER96 28 300 8×8.1R/50T.

Heavy Recovery Vehicle (HRV)

HRV AV 15 vehicle is designed to recover stuck-up, buried or overturned causalities of armored or engineering vehicles. This has a recovery crane with lifting capacity of 15 tons @ 2m radius with stabilizers. The recovery winch has a pull of 15 tons for effective length of 150m. This vehicle is provided with all wheel drive for maximum traction, swinging half axles for better cross country mobility, centralized tyre inflation, deflation system, self recovery from front and rear, light dozing upto 250mm with dozer attachment. Cutting and Welding Equipment is provided for emergency use. It can tow rigid and suspended upto 11 tons, tow trailers upto 15 tons in cross country and 65 tons on highways.

Pontoon Bridge System

The Pontoon Bridge Set is used by Army to transport military vehicles over water obstacles and marshy grounds.

It consists of various members like mid-stream & shore for assembling a bridge over water obstacles. These members are loaded on BEML Tatra vehicles thereby allowing for easy transportation of the equipment. The set is fully equipped for unloading / loading of the members and formation of the bridge within a short span of time. The maximum load carrying capacity of the bridge is 60 tonnes.

Mid-stream members are joined together to form the floating bridge. Shore members are connected to the mid-stream members & serve as the transition section between the floating part and the bank. Motor Tug launchers are also provided with each set to enable connection of the Mid-stream members in the water.

The bulldozer attachment fitted on the road laying truck is used for creating approached road, removal of obstacles etc. road laying members are used for consolidating on the soft soil terrain. Ferries can also be constructed by using Mid-stream & Shore members.

The ferry can carry individual loads from one bank to another with the boats pushing it. The boat loaded on the dolly is towed by a BEML-Tatra vehicle. Dolly is equipped with the system for launching the boat as well as loading the boat back. The boat is used for pushing / towing the pontoon members for the bridge construction as well as for pushing the ferry.

The truck mounted crane is used for loading / unloading of various members both at launching as well as in the maintenance work shops.

Ejector

These are required for air intake system of infantry combat vehicles and are made of special aluminum alloy.

The ejector is intended to create a flow of cooling air through the radiators, by means of utilizing the energy of the engine exhaust gases.

Air Cleaner

The air cleaner is intended to clean the air entering the engine cylinders

    • Air cleaner efficiency: 99.8%
    • Air cleaner resistance: 1050 +/- 60 mm of water column
    • Weight: 70 +/- 1.4 kg
